What's the Difference?

63 MB refers to megabytes, which is a unit of measurement for data storage capacity. On the other hand, Mbps stands for megabits per second, which is a unit of measurement for data transfer speed. While 63 MB indicates the amount of data that can be stored, Mbps indicates the rate at which data can be transferred. In simpler terms, 63 MB is a static measurement of data capacity, while Mbps is a dynamic measurement of data transfer speed.

Usage in Different Contexts

63 MB and Mbps are used in different contexts and are relevant in various scenarios. For example, when downloading a file from the internet, the file size is typically measured in megabytes (MB). On the other hand, when streaming a video or playing an online game, the internet speed required is often measured in megabits per second (Mbps). Understanding the difference between the two units can help consumers make informed decisions when it comes to data usage and internet speed requirements.

Comparison in Real-World Scenarios

To illustrate the difference between 63 MB and Mbps in real-world scenarios, consider the following example. If you have a file size of 63 MB that you want to download from the internet, and your internet speed is 10 Mbps, it would take approximately 50.4 seconds to complete the download. This calculation is based on the conversion factor of 8 bits per byte, which allows for a direct comparison between file size and data transfer speed.
